Key legal question
Whether the cantonal appeal had to be entered despite unquantified requests for reduction of child support.
Extracted holding
The appeal court correctly treated the appeal as defective because the appellant sought a reduction without stating the amount, and the written reasoning did not clearly reveal a specific payable amount or a complete elimination of support.
Extracted reasoning
Under the ZPO, monetary requests in an appeal must be quantified; this applies even in child-support matters subject to official investigation. Non-entry is required for unquantified requests unless the reasoning makes the sought relief or amount unmistakable. Here the reasoning showed only a general desire for reduction, not a clearly determinable amount.
